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
129 47375565 303 84934577 4610065360
25679 553668339
25679 553668339
622 1893131 975
All about undefined
Interested in learning more?
25679 553668339
622 1893131 975
See more
21 838178149
325335 450 23 40 7583
See more
39903 6749698629
19363216348 8140 9818 9401035
See more